With how fragile bards can be, one turn of being unable to do anything in combat can be disastrous. WebJul 28, 2024 · Firstly, Invisibility 5e requires concentration. This means you can’t cast another spell that requires concentration, die or fall unconscious, fail a Constitution saving throw when you take damage, or become distracted by your environment (as ruled by your DM). The spell also requires verbal, somatic, and material components.

Your exposure to the Shadowfell’s magic has changed you, granting you the following benefits: Increase your Intelligence, Wisdom, or Charisma score by 1 to a maximum of 20. You learn the Invisibility spell and one 1st-level spell of your choice. The 1st-level spell must be from the Illusion or Necromancy school of magic. clockwork orange word glossary https://amadeus-hoffmann.com

WebSuperior Invisibility. This powerful glamer functions like invisibility, except that it masks image, scent, and sound alike, concealing the subject from all senses except touch and taste. As with greater invisibility, this spell doesn't end if the subject attacks. While invisible, the subject exudes no scent and radiates a silence that absorbs ...
